Details
A vulnerability classified as critical has been found in Qualcomm Snapdragon Automobile and Snapdragon Mobile up to SDA660 (Chip Software). This affects some unknown processing of the component Video. The manipulation with an unknown input leads to a memory corruption vulnerability. CWE is classifying the issue as C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
Potential buffer overflow in Video due to lack of input validation in input and output values in Snapdragon Automobile, Snapdragon Mobile in versions MSM8996AU, SD 450, SD 625, SD 820, SD 820A, SD 835, SD 845, SD 850, SDA660.
The bug was discovered 11/05/2018. The weakness was disclosed 11/28/2018 (Website). It is possible to read the advisory at qualcomm.com. This vulnerability is uniquely identified as CVE-2018-5912 since 01/19/2018. The exploitability is told to be easy. Attacking locally is a requirement. No form of authentication is needed for exploitation. The technical details are unknown and an exploit is not publicly available.
The vulnerability was handled as a non-public zero-day exploit for at least 23 days. During that time the estimated underground price was around $5k-$25k.
Upgrading eliminates this vulnerability.
